Need advice about which tool to choose?Ask the StackShare community!
Azure Key Vault vs CyberArk: What are the differences?
Key Management: Azure Key Vault provides a centralized system for managing and securely storing cryptographic keys, secrets, and certificates, while CyberArk offers similar functionality but with a stronger emphasis on privileged access management (PAM).
Integration with Cloud Services: Azure Key Vault seamlessly integrates with various Azure services, allowing developers to securely store and manage keys and secrets directly within their cloud applications. On the other hand, CyberArk provides integration with a wide range of cloud platforms, including Azure, AWS, and GCP.
API Management: Azure Key Vault offers a REST-based API and a client library that developers can use to interact with the vault programmatically. CyberArk also provides APIs that enable developers to integrate its services into their applications efficiently.
Access Control: Azure Key Vault allows fine-grained access control to keys, secrets, and certificates by utilizing Azure RBAC roles and Azure AD identities. CyberArk, being a PAM solution, provides more advanced access control features, including session recording, privileged session management, and multi-factor authentication.
Scalability and Availability: Azure Key Vault is built on Azure's globally distributed infrastructure, ensuring scalability, high availability, and data redundancy across multiple regions. CyberArk also provides scalability and high availability through a distributed architecture.
Auditing and Compliance: Azure Key Vault provides comprehensive auditing capabilities, allowing users to track access to keys and secrets, and complies with various security and compliance standards. CyberArk also includes auditing and compliance features, enabling organizations to meet regulatory requirements and industry standards.
In Summary, Azure Key Vault and CyberArk are both reliable solutions for managing keys, secrets, and certificates. However, Azure Key Vault focuses more on integration with Azure services and provides basic key management capabilities, while CyberArk offers advanced privileged access management features and supports integration with multiple cloud platforms.